Solar panel output voltage typically ranges from 5-40 volts for individual panels, with system voltages reaching up to 1500V for large-scale installations.

A common benchmark used to assess solar panel performance is the short-circuit current (Isc), which typically ranges between 5 to 12 A for residential panels, depending on their size and efficiency. . The standard test conditions, or STC of a photovoltaic solar panel is used by a manufacturer as a way to define the electrical performance and characteristics of their photovoltaic panels and modules.
